About the role
As a Technical Assistant of Animal Care, you will be responsible for providing the husbandry and welfare needs of the on-site animals. You will also support in the preparation of materials and equipment to support educational delivery and ensure the ongoing care and maintenance of equipment, facilities and grounds within the Animal Care teaching section.
This is a permanent part time position based at Wyong Campus, requiring you to work 17.5 hours per week. Occasional weekend work may be required. Travel will be required to Gosford, Wyong, Belmont, Glendale, and Newcastle campuses.
About you
If you have a passion for supporting the delivery of education services, enjoy managing competing demands, and find fulfilment in caring for animals and their needs, this role may be a perfect fit for you!
We would love to hear from you if you have:
- Demonstrated skills and experience in providing husbandry and care for a wide range of species.
- Demonstrated ability to maintain and correctly operate equipment.
- Knowledge of safe storage, handling and use of chemicals and veterinary equipment.
- Experience in store procedures and stock control.
- Class C driver’s licence.
- Good organisational skills and the ability to work as a member of a team with minimal supervision.
Highly Desirable
- Hold a Certificate II in Animal Care or higher.
